Section 26, National Housing Bank Act, 1987 [S1V-933]
As at 7 September 2026. In force from 13 July 1988 by S.O. 172(E) [N12-499].
26. Prohibition of the ownership of a building without licence.—No person shall undertake the ownership of a building except under and in accordance with the conditions of a licence granted under section 27: Provided that nothing in this section shall apply to the ownership of a building undertaken by or on behalf of the Central Government or a State Government.

building: Section 2, National Housing Bank Act, 1987 [S1V8BQ] (In this Act, unless the context otherwise requires,—): "building" includes a house, out-house, stable, latrine, shed, hut, wall and any other structure, whether of masonry, bricks, wood, mud, metal or other material
